Once the design is total, the layout is sent out to a pcb fab or pcb fabrication service, where the board is produced layer by layer. This stage might consist of copper etching, drilling, plating, solder mask application, silkscreen printing, and surface finish processes such as HASL or ENIG. The made board is then sent for pcb assembly, where components are positioned using SMT assembly, SMD assembly, or through-hole techniques depending upon the design.
PCB assembly is where the bare board comes to be a useful electronic circuit board. In a common SMT process, solder paste is applied with a stencil motherboard, components are positioned with computerized machines, and the assembly is reflow soldered. For double sided PCB or multi-layer board develops, this can occur on both sides of the board. Through-hole parts and specialized components are after that placed and soldered, sometimes by wave careful or soldering soldering. The quality of pcb assembly depends upon positioning precision, solder quality, assessment, and revamp control. Fiducials on pcb designs enhance placement accuracy, especially for fine-pitch parts and BGA assembly. Recognizing what is a via and how pcb vias work is fundamental to multilayer design. For thick designs, microvia and stacked microvias are used in high density interconnect pcb and hdi printed circuit board develops.
As gadgets end up being quicker and much more small, high speed digital design and impedance control pcb design end up being progressively crucial. High frequency pcb and rf pcb applications require mindful focus to stackup, grounding, component option, and return courses. In these situations, a pcb manufacturer with experience in radio frequency circuit board and microwave pcb builds is often chosen over a general-purpose circuit board maker.
Aluminum pcb board and metal core printed circuit board styles are used for LED and power electronics because they assist with heat dissipation. Heavy copper pcb and thick copper pcb variations are selected for power circulation, motor control, and industrial PCB manufacturing applications. For requiring environments such as aerospace pcb assembly or aerospace printed circuit boards, manufacturers might need tighter process control, traceability, unique materials, and higher-reliability finish options like ENEPIG or ENIG surface finish pcb.
